From the heart of Rajasthan, India, emerges a tradition as vibrant and enduring as its colors - Bagru block printing. This ancient craft, passed down through generations, features intricate designs carved onto wooden blocks, which are then meticulously pressed onto textiles using natural dyes. The result is a collection of beautiful pieces that speak to the soul with their rich hues and exquisite patterns.

Unveiling the Art of Dabu: Handcrafted Textile Magic

Dabu fabric is a ancient and intricate art form emerging in India. This timeless craft involves staining fabrics with natural dyes using a specific technique. Dabu artisans carefully create intricate motifs by using resist preparations.

This process ensures a vibrant look, producing fabrics that are both functional. Each piece is a labor of love, reflecting the skill of the artisan and the diverse cultural heritage in India.
